Unlike most other gaming genres, winning a game in MOBAs (specifically League of Legends in this case) is rarely an effort of a singular individual. Even in solo queue, 5 players need to play at a cohesive level to increase the likelihood of victory.

There are several roles in LoL and playing these roles successfully puts your team at an advantage, eventually enough to seal the game as a win. The role that allows for the greatest team impact, without depending on the team itself, is obviously the solo top and solo mid lanes.

The purpose of this thread is to talk about the various matchups in solo lanes. Knowing what heroes are good/bad against champions the enemy has already picked will put you ahead of the game. Some games, even at the highest level, boils down to team comp.
Should we somehow exhaust all the possibilities of solo lane champions, we can delve into jungles and/or bot lane later. I'm choosing to focus more on the solo lanes first because they have the least variables.

Things to consider:
- Hard counter, matchups that are heavily favored for one champion over the other. Examples are Rumble vs Jax and Nidalee vs Kassadin. In both situations, the former champion has a distinct advantage over the latter.

- Soft counter, matchups that are slightly favored for one champion due to their kits. However, player skill and ability can easily balance the matchup or overturn the lane to favor the better player.
Cassiopeia has a minor advantage over Annie in lane. It's much easier for good Cass to zone the Annie with QE combo than vice versa. However, one could argue that a good Annie will focus on last hitting with her Q and long range auto, ignoring/avoiding Cass until level 6. Once Annie has Tibbers, the dynamics of the lane change greatly since Annie now has the potential to OHKO with Flash Tibber and dumping QW, Ignite.

- We are assessing champions for early game/laning phase/until the first tower is down. What happens during late game/team fights is slightly outside the scope of this argument.
Pantheon is amazing vs most Ranged DPS. However, it's rather difficult for Panth to translate his early game success into late game power and it's one of the main reasons he's not picked more often. But we don't care about Panth's awful scalability. What we want to know is that Panth pretty much dominates most Ranged DPS not named Corki.

- For the sake of argument, assume no ganks are coming. We have all played games where your team's jungler somehow manages to not gank your lane a single time in the first 15 minutes of the game. Assume it's that kind of situation.

- Lastly, we measure advantage and success in a champion's ability to zone and outfarm his enemy by a significant amount.

Cassiopeia
Hard Countered by:
~ Kassadin:
Void Stone passive makes Kass rather hardy against spell based harassment.
Null Sphere can counter Cass from maximizing her Twin Fang DPS.
At level 6, Kass with Rift Walk makes it nearly impossible for Cass to land both her poison AOEs

Tanky DPS
Udyr
Hard Countered by:
~ Teemo:
Udyr relies on standing near the creep wave, shrugging off harass with Turtle and life stealing also with Turtle. However, Toxic shot DPS can whittle through early levels of Turtle very easily and make taking darts vs Turtle leech very unprofitable for Udyr. Up until level 3 Turtle stance and/or Wriggle's, Udyr will take more damage from poison than he can life steal back hp.
Very difficult to catch Teemo, even with Bear. Teemo can respond with Move Quick active and strategically stand behind shroom.
Blinding Shot can cause the initial Tiger Stance DPS to miss.
Soft Countered by:
~ Jax:
At best, Udyr can turn the lane into a farm war against Jax but he can't afford to go offensive. If Udyr attempts to 1v1 Jax, he has to deal with Dodge procs, Counterattack stun, and Relentless Assault makes Jax stronger by the second. A smart Jax will consistently jump on Udyr when there's a full creep wave. Jax will draw creep aggro and it will increase his Dodge procs a lot more. If he lands the Counterattack on Udyr, Jax can fit in another 1-2 auto attacks off.
Things only gets worse for Udyr once Jax finishes his Cutlass. Another burst harass every minute that also slows.

i disagree that jax is a soft-counter to udyr. we thought about it quite a bit last night, talking with ObamasLeftHand (1.9k Udyr and Jax player), and we decided that jax's mana costs were too high relative to the shield strength and low mana cost of turtle stance. even not factoring in the heal from turtle OR the mana regen from turtle, we don't see how jax can win the lane at all. he'll burn a ton of mana just breaking udyr's shield and drawing creep aggro, only to have udyr just auto attack a bit and get it back. jax will run dry of mana (or has to lose a lot of his rune power by speccing mp5) and then udyr just bosses the lane.

at best, jax will turn it into a farm-fest, which true, is favorable for jax. but there's no way jax ever beats udyr. a smart udyr will win the lane every time

On July 27 2011 01:50 Two_DoWn wrote:
Jax wins once he hits 6. His ultimate simply does more damage than udyr can handle.


i don't think that's true though. udyr will likely have a level advantage going into jax's ult, which by the way deteriorates extremely quickly. if udyr stuns jax after his first or second hit with bear, and then turns around and walks away, jax is going to either (a)use leapstrike and precious mana to close the distance just to ult-hit a turtle-stanced udyr, or (b)lose his ult. if udyr is far enough ahead (possible, but not super likely if he stops for wriggles on the way to real items) then he's just going to stand and fight jax and crush him. yes, jax is the 1v1 king, but udyr is ALSO the 1v1 king and kicks in on his first hit, not his 10th. toss in the fact that udyr will likely run exhaust, and jax will likely run ignite, and i *still* don't see jax winning this at level 6+

Tanky DPS
Dr. Mundo
Hard Countered by:
~ Tristana:
Rocket Jump prevents Mundo from doing any reasonable damage to her unless she gets needlessly aggressive.
Her level 6 burst (especially with the Explosive Shot active) is enough to reliably kill Mundo.
~ Pantheon:
In the harass war, Spear Shot is much easier to hit than Cleaver, and does comparable damage.
In a straight up fight, Pantheon's passive will block like 2/3 of Mundo's attacks.
If someone ganks the lane, Pantheon has a stun and Mundo doesn't.
~ LeBlanc:
Mundo simply cannot get close to her, between her blink and her snare.
Mundo cannot cleaverspam while silenced.
Her burst and mobility make level 2 aggression impossible and trades past that unworthwhile.

AP Carries (or tanky AP if that's a separate category now)
Swain
Soft Countered by:
~ Garen: (this may even be a hard counter)
If Swain uses Laserbird, Garen can DEMACIA! and spin2win, clearing the slow and boosting his speed sufficiently to catch up to Swain.
The silence prevents Swain from using Laserbird/Torment after Garen pops Judgment.
Garen's passive gives him better regeneration pre-6.
Swain is forced to level Nevermove, which has an atrocious 18 second cooldown at level 1. Garen can bait a Nevermove, or even absorb it, and zone Swain until it's back up.
